Kaduna under sieges as criminal gangs, kills cop

Hoodlums has attacked a construction company in Kaduna once again laying bare the perilous security situation in the state.

A statement issued and signed by DCP Onah A. Sunny, the deputy Commissioner of Police for the Commissioner of police Wednesday, revealed the daring activities of criminal gangs in the state.
The DCP in his reaction to the fatal shooting of a police said “I feel obliged to brief you this morning following an incident that occurred today 03/04/19 at about 0540hrs when some Armed Men entered the Mother Cat Coy at Mando area shooting sporadically and attacking Policemen on guard duty. The gallant police men engaged the hoodlums in a fierce gun duel. They repelled the attack and in the process gunned down three of them. During the fierce gun duel, two of our men AP NO 161126 Insp Bijimi Maiyaki, F/No 251990 SGT Kabiru Shuaibu attached to Ops yaki sustained injuries and were rushed to 44 Army Reference Hospital for treatment.

“However, the NCO died while receiving treatment while the Insp was treated and discharged. Exhibits recovered from the hoodlums included four AK 47 Rifles; Eight Magazines with one hundred and thirty (130) live Ammo, five (5) pieces of suspected Improvised Explosive Devices (IEDs) and a Golf Wagon vehicle with REG Number W 812 FST. “Teams of Operatives are still on the trail of the remaining two hoodlums who escaped with bullet injuries. We will update you on later successes in due course”, police said.

He DCP appeal to members of the public to assist the Police with prompt and relevant information on any suspicious movement in their respective neighborhood so as to ensure effective proactive crime prevention
efforts.

“The Command highly appreciates the support of the public and the media in our collective stride to bring down the rate of crime and criminality in Kaduna State to the barest minimum. Thank you and god bless you all.
